from unittest import mock
from oslo_serialization import jsonutils
from six.moves import http_client
import webob
from cinder import context
from cinder import db
from cinder import objects
from cinder.objects import fields
from cinder import test
from cinder.tests.unit.api import fakes
from cinder.tests.unit import fake_constants as fake
from cinder.tests.unit import utils
class VolumeUnmanageTest(test.TestCase):
"""Test cases for cinder/api/contrib/volume_unmanage.py
The API extension adds an action to volumes, "os-unmanage", which will
effectively issue a delete operation on the volume, but with a flag set
that means that a different method will be invoked on the driver, so that
the volume is not actually deleted in the storage backend.
In this set of test cases, we are ensuring that the code correctly parses
the request structure and raises the correct exceptions when things are not
right, and calls down into cinder.volume.api.API.delete with the correct
arguments.
"""
def setUp(self):
super(VolumeUnmanageTest, self).setUp()
self.ctxt = context.RequestContext(fake.USER_ID, fake.PROJECT_ID, True)
api = fakes.router.APIRouter()
self.app = fakes.urlmap.URLMap()
self.app['/v2'] = api
def _get_resp(self, volume_id):
"""Helper to build an os-unmanage req for the specified volume_id."""
req = webob.Request.blank('/v2/%s/volumes/%s/action' %
(self.ctxt.project_id, volume_id))
req.method = 'POST'
req.headers['Content-Type'] = 'application/json'
req.environ['cinder.context'] = self.ctxt
body = {'os-unmanage': ''}
req.body = jsonutils.dump_as_bytes(body)
res = req.get_response(self.app)
return res
@mock.patch('cinder.volume.rpcapi.VolumeAPI.delete_volume')
def test_unmanage_volume_ok(self, mock_rpcapi):
"""Return success for valid and unattached volume."""
vol = utils.create_volume(self.ctxt)
res = self._get_resp(vol.id)
self.assertEqual(http_client.ACCEPTED, res.status_int, res)
mock_rpcapi.assert_called_once_with(self.ctxt, mock.ANY, True, False)
vol = objects.volume.Volume.get_by_id(self.ctxt, vol.id)
self.assertEqual('unmanaging', vol.status)
db.volume_destroy(self.ctxt, vol.id)
def test_unmanage_volume_bad_volume_id(self):
"""Return 404 if the volume does not exist."""
res = self._get_resp(fake.WILL_NOT_BE_FOUND_ID)
self.assertEqual(http_client.NOT_FOUND, res.status_int, res)
def test_unmanage_volume_attached(self):
"""Return 400 if the volume exists but is attached."""
vol = utils.create_volume(
self.ctxt, status='in-use',
attach_status=fields.VolumeAttachStatus.ATTACHED)
res = self._get_resp(vol.id)
self.assertEqual(http_client.BAD_REQUEST, res.status_int, res)
db.volume_destroy(self.ctxt, vol.id)
def test_unmanage_volume_with_snapshots(self):
"""Return 400 if the volume exists but has snapshots."""
vol = utils.create_volume(self.ctxt)
snap = utils.create_snapshot(self.ctxt, vol.id)
res = self._get_resp(vol.id)
self.assertEqual(http_client.BAD_REQUEST, res.status_int, res)
db.volume_destroy(self.ctxt, vol.id)
db.snapshot_destroy(self.ctxt, snap.id)
def test_unmanage_encrypted_volume_denied(self):
vol = utils.create_volume(
self.ctxt,
encryption_key_id='7a98391f-6619-46af-bd00-5862a3f7f1bd')
res = self._get_resp(vol.id)
self.assertEqual(http_client.BAD_REQUEST, res.status_int, res)
db.volume_destroy(self.ctxt, vol.id)
